Chemours, DuPont, Corteva reach $455 PFAS settlement with North Carolina

The agreement resolves contaminant claims that Chemours’ Fayetteville Works facility released into the water and air. The three chemical giants also established a $135 million reserve fund.

Crystal Palace agree deal with HSBC that paves way for new training ground

Crystal Palace FC have agreed to buy the 27-acre HSBC Sports Ground in Beckenham, South London, in a move that will allow the club to significantly expand their training facilities.
